Investigation Summary

Investigation Nr: 201691540
Event: 11/17/2004
Employee's Fingers Are Amputated While Using Saw

At approximately 10:00 a.m. on November 17, 2004, Employee #1, a machine operator, was working was working for his employer, a food products manufacturer. Employee #1 was working at a cup packing machine when he noticed that six sleeves had fallen into the chain and sprocket. Employee #1 opened the guard to remove the sleeves when the chain and sprocket amputated part of his index, middle and ring fingers. Employee #1 was taken to an industrial clinic, where he was transferred by paramedics to Western Medical Center in Tustin, California. At 4:59 p. m., the incident was reported to the California Department of Occupational Safety and Health.
